I have a client with a TI555 system & a CTI 2572-a Ethernet card in the main rack. Ostensibly the Ethernet card is used to communicate to InTouch & programming via 505 Workshop.

The InTouch also communicates to a Eurotherm (Parker) Link system for drive data using DASMBTCP. We have a requirement to pass data directly from the PLC to the Link system. Surely we can create another instance of the ModbusTCP driver in Link & point it to the Ethernet card IP address? Anyone with experience of this?
